Drain Line Installation in Tuscaloosa, AL

Drain line installation services involve setting up the pipes responsible for carrying wastewater and stormwater away from a property. This service covers a range of projects, including installing new drain lines during home construction, replacing aging or damaged pipes, and upgrading existing drainage systems to improve flow and prevent backups.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the installation process, the materials used, and how the new drain lines will integrate with existing plumbing or drainage features on the property.

Before requesting drain line installation, homeowners should consider the layout of their property, the purpose of the drainage system, and any specific concerns about water flow or potential flooding. It's also helpful to know if there are existing pipes that need to be removed or rerouted, and whether the installation will involve trenching or other excavation work.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ets the property's drainage needs effectively.

Project Types

Common Drain Line Installation Jobs

Drain line installation - ensures proper removal of wastewater from residential and commercial properties.

New drain lines - installed to replace outdated or damaged piping systems.

Underground drain systems - designed to manage stormwater and prevent flooding around the property.

French drain installation - helps redirect excess water away from foundations and landscaped areas.

Drain line repairs - address leaks, clogs, or breaks to restore proper drainage function.

Drainage system upgrades - improve water flow and reduce the risk of water damage or foundation issues.

Drain Line Installation Questions

What is drain line installation? It involves setting up pipes and systems to direct wastewater and stormwater away from a property effectively.

When is drain line installation needed? It is typically required during new construction, major renovations, or when existing drainage problems occur.

What types of properties benefit from drain line installation?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and property developments can all require proper drainage systems.

What should property owners consider before installation? Proper planning for system layout, understanding property drainage needs, and ensuring compliance with local codes are important.
